"Nothing is sure but this brand new tattoo... wasting away in margaritaville"

a sight into decadence, with enough time there, the sharpness of mind wanes and only the surprise of something new will provoke the decadent mind to protecting fiercely that it is there... decadence is a slow decay... like a toad in hot water... eventually, with time, and low importance assigned to some phenomena,  it can be connected within a framework of only abstractions, becoming comfortable and familiar in its brotherly relation to something unfailingly safe in how unreal it is.

The new has an immediate effect and commands an attention which doesn't allow this decay, since as a new phenomena the contradiction of its existence is an offense to the senses. 
New phenomena also do not have questionable value... it is always worth an investigation, as it is new. Something new also affirms the observer a value, that they're being productive to no fault, in that their investigation is important. It is a reminder that they are alive.


The constant seeking of the new, then, is one way a human will counter dealing with the nihilist void; having created no meaning for themselves (as the only ones who can create it for them). I often see this in one's desire to travel constantly.
